1690: A Culture on Parade to launch this summer
Summer 2004 will see the launch of the latest resource in the Symbols Interactive Experience. 1690: A Culture on Parade looks at the contentious issue of the Loyal Orders and their role and history in Northern Irish society. This DVD provides an accessible introduction to one of the most challenging issues in Northern Ireland today, placing the Loyal Orders in their social and political contexts and graphically presenting the differing perceptions of the organisations and the issues around them. A range of workshops have been added to the Nerve Centre's existing portfolio of Cultural Diversity training to utilise the new resource throughout Northern Ireland. 1690: A Culture on Parade has been funded by the Community Relations Council with Peace Funds from the European Union and will be available from the Nerve Centre in the summer of 2004.
